LoudCloud Updates LMS with Collaboration, Analytics Features

LoudCloud has updated its learning management system, to version 4.0, which includes new collaboration, analytics, and adaptive learning features.

In addition to the updates, the system introduces three new features: LoudTrack, a stand-alone outcomes manager; Campus Communities, a collaborative application that helps students and faculty interact and collaborate; and a dedicated e-portfolio builder for students.

Updates include:

  • Adaptive Learning paths for students, and system generated algorithms to personalize content;
  • A configurable analytics engine that allows institutions to set performance benchmarks and red flag at-risk performers;
  • An enhanced learning app center that includes default integrations with programs like MyMathLab, Equella, TurnItIn, and BigBlueButton; and
  • Default integration APIs with standard SIS and CRM applications.

The company is also beta releasing a version of the LMS specifically for competency-based learning.

"Ease of use and open source integration are now table stakes," said Manoj Kutty, CEO of LoudCloud Systems in a statement. "Adaptive learning and advanced analytics that drive student engagement, performance, and retention are the future of education, and Version 4.0 delivers those things."
